BIOGRAPHY

 

Imre Balogh was seventeen years old when he joined thousands of other young Hungarians in Budapest in the street-to-street fighting that became the Hungarian Revolution of 1956. 
 
Although wounded and later jailed, Imre managed to escape to Yugoslavia and from there joined the U.S. Army. His path to U.S. citizenship came after five years of U.S. military service in Korea and Japan. Mr. Balogh settled in Cleveland, Ohio where he pursued engineering studies. 
 
In 1970, he started Mar-Bal, Inc. a molder of electrical components and a leading manufacturer of thermoset material and components. 
 
The company supplies high temperature plastic materials and custom-molded products to appliance and industrial manufacturers.  Mar-Bal, Inc. has four locations and employs over 500 people. 
 
Mr. Balogh has been active in the Hungarian community since the early 1960’s.  His major involvements have been:
 
Hungarian Cultural Center of Northeast Ohio (Formerly the Geauga Magyar Club) - Former President; Facilitated purchase of organization’s permanent home in Hiram, Ohio
 
Cleveland Hungarian Development Panel:

Economic Development Committee – participated in 2 trips to Hungary to develop exchanges in biomedical sciences.  Accompanied by Cleveland Clinic, BioEnterprise, and Case Western Reserve University

Hosted visit by Hungarian Research Doctors to Cleveland facilities

Hosted Little League baseball team to visit Cleveland – First baseball team from Hungary, Debrecen Tiger Kids, to visit the U.S

Advisory Board for Ohio University/University of Pecs, International Business Program

Participated in International Children’s Games in Cleveland – Team Hungary

Participates annually in Paprika, a fundraiser for the Cleveland Hungarian Development Panel

Hosted Hungarian Mayors visit to Cleveland, Ohio

Co-Chair 50th Anniversary Committee for the 1956 Revolution

Chaired the Freedom Statue Committee to erect a permanent, tangible  symbol of the 1956 Revolution in Mindszenty Plaza, Cleveland, Ohio
